Warren Buffett's model for aspiring business managers — a retail legend known as 'Mrs. B' via CNBCMakeIt
Rose Blumkin was a retail legend — but she was probably more famous as the entrepreneur who billionaire investor Warren Buffett still likes to refer to as a model for aspiring business managers everywhere to follow.
Blumkin, known as"Mrs. B.," was in her mid-40s when started Nebraska Furniture Mart in the basement of her husband's shop in downtown Omaha in 1937 with $500. "I felt like I had the Bank of England on the other side," the 88-year-old"Oracle of Omaha" said in testament to her hard-driving nature. Blumkin"never went to school a day in her life," Buffett said with awe on CNBC's "Squawk Box" this week."[And] when the family sat down for dinner, they sang 'God Bless America' before eating. It's an incredible story."
